Business Context and Reporting Period
This Form 6-K filing by Embraer S.A. covers the month of October 2018. The report details the introduction of two new business jets, the Praetor 500 (midsize) and Praetor 600 (super-midsize), announced on October 14, 2018, at the National Business Aviation Association's Business Aviation Convention and Exhibition (NBAA-BACE) in Orlando, Florida.

Material Changes and Product Launch
The primary material event is the launch of the Praetor family, described as the most disruptive and technologically advanced aircraft in their respective categories. Key specifications include:
- Praetor 600: Farthest-flying super-midsize jet with an intercontinental range of 3,900 nautical miles (7,223 km), enabling nonstop flights between London and New York.
- Praetor 500: Fastest midsize aircraft with a continental range of 3,250 nautical miles (6,019 km), capable of reaching Europe from the U.S. West Coast with a single stop.
- Technology: Both models feature full fly-by-wire technology, active turbulence reduction, a 5,800-foot cabin altitude, and the Rockwell Collins ProLine Fusion flight deck.
- Interior: Introduction of the "Bossa Nova" premium interior edition.
Outlook, Guidance, and Risks
Certification and Service Entry:
- The Praetor 600 is expected to be certified and enter service in the second quarter of 2019.
- The Praetor 500 is expected to be certified and enter service in the third quarter of 2019.
Development Status: Two Praetor 600 prototypes and one production-conforming aircraft are in flight tests. One production-conforming Praetor 500 is in its maturity campaign.
